📝 Ingredients

Chickpeas, Bulgur (cracked Wheat), Black Beans, Fava Beans, Sesame Tahini, Tomato Paste, Parsley, Soybean Oil, Olive Oil, Onion, Citric Acid, Garlic, Coriander, Black Pepper, Cayenne Pepper, Cumin, Sea Salt, Mint, Water.

💬 Nutrition Q&A: Chickpeas Falafel & Beans Mediterranean Meals

Is Chickpeas Falafel & Beans Mediterranean Meals good for weight loss?

At 320 calories per serving with substantial fiber and protein, this meal can support weight loss efforts. The 10.9g of fiber and 13g of protein help you feel full longer, which may reduce overall calorie intake throughout the day.

Is Chickpeas Falafel & Beans Mediterranean Meals good for muscle building?

The 13g of protein per serving provides a modest amount for muscle repair and growth, though it's on the lighter side if this is your main protein source. Pairing it with an additional protein-rich food would better support muscle-building goals.

Is Chickpeas Falafel & Beans Mediterranean Meals good post-workout fuel?

This works reasonably well as post-workout fuel, offering carbs for glycogen replenishment and some protein for recovery. However, the 13g of protein is relatively modest for serious muscle recovery, so consider adding a higher-protein food alongside it.

How does the fiber in Chickpeas Falafel & Beans Mediterranean Meals support digestion?

With nearly 11g of fiber, this meal strongly supports digestive health by promoting regular bowel movements and feeding beneficial gut bacteria. The fiber content also helps stabilize blood sugar and contributes to the fullness factor that aids weight management.

Is Chickpeas Falafel & Beans Mediterranean Meals gluten-free?

This product contains bulgur, which is cracked wheat and therefore contains gluten, making it unsuitable for those with celiac disease or gluten sensitivity.
